A seven-year-old boy has died in hospital a week after a beach tragedy that claimed the lives of a mother and daughter.
Incident at West Mersea
Musa Ahmed was on a day trip to West Mersea, Essex, on 22 July when he and five relatives got into difficulty in the water. He was pulled from the water and airlifted to hospital, while Shelina Rahman, 41, and her daughter Sameeha Rahman, 15, were pronounced dead at the scene.
Musa died on Tuesday evening at the Royal London Hospital, Essex Police confirmed. His family said he died “in a state of ease and peace”.
